When it comes to game improvement irons, distance and ball flight play a crucial role in enhancing a golfer’s overall performance. The trajectory and distance of the ball are directly influenced by several key factors, including clubhead speed, spin rate, and loft. A game improvement iron that can deliver consistent and impressive ball flight and distance data is essential for golfers looking to improve their game.

Choosing the right game improvement irons that match a golfer’s swing speed and style is crucial, as it directly impacts their performance on the course. A golfer with a slower swing speed may require irons with a higher loft and more forgiving design to achieve adequate distance and trajectory, while faster swing speed golfers can opt for lower-lofted irons that provide more control and precision.

The Importance of Choosing the Right Irons for Your Swing Speed and Style

When selecting game improvement irons, a golfer must consider their swing speed and style to achieve optimal performance. Golfers with slower swing speeds may benefit from irons with higher lofts and more forgiving designs to compensate for their slower ball speeds.

On the other hand, golfers with faster swing speeds can opt for lower-lofted irons that provide more control and precision. Ignoring this crucial factor can result in inconsistent ball flight, reduced distance, and ultimately, a decrease in overall performance.

Q: What’s the difference between game improvement irons and regular irons?

A: Game improvement irons are designed for golfers with slower swing speeds, featuring larger sweet spots and more forgiving designs to help reduce slicing and chunking.
